Abstract
A multi-mode receiver includes a channel decomposition module (e.g., a Rake receiver) for separating a received signal into multipath components, an interference selector for selecting interfering paths and subchannels, a synthesizer for synthesizing interference signals from selected sub channel symbol estimates, and an interference canceller for cancelling selected interference in the received signal. At least one of the channel decomposition module, the synthesizer, and the interference canceller are configurable for processing multi-mode signals.

7. A system for interference cancellation comprising:
-
a receiver configured to decompose a received signal into a plurality of signal paths, including one or more multiple-access interference (“
MAI”
)-channel paths;a weighted decision combiner configured to apply a weight to each of the one or more MAI-channel paths to produce one or more weighted MAI-channel signals; and a cancellation operator for subtracting one or more of the weighted MAI channel signals from the received signal to create an interference canceled signal. - View Dependent Claims (8, 9, 10, 11, 12, 13, 14, 15, 16, 17)

18. A system for interference cancellation comprising:
-
a receiver configured to decompose a received baseband signal into a plurality of channels; one or more interference selectors configured to select one or more of the plurality of channels that are likely to contribute MAI to at least one signal of interest; one or more channel emulators configured to apply one or more complex gains to the selected one or more channels to produce one or more scaled MAI channel signals; one or more cancellation operators configured to subtract one or more of the scaled MAI channel signals from the received signal to produce an interference canceled signal. - View Dependent Claims (19, 20, 21, 22)

23. A system for interference cancellation comprising:
-
a receiver configured to decompose a received signal into a plurality of channels; a sampler configured for sampling the received signal; a channel estimator coupled to the sampler and configured for producing one or more complex channel estimates; and a cancellation operator for subtracting one or more of the complex channel estimates from the received signal to create an interference canceled signal. - View Dependent Claims (24, 25, 26, 27, 28, 29)
